AIM: The aim of the present study was to evaluate the effect on peri-implant mucosal inflammation from the use of a novel instrument made of chitosan in the non-surgical treatment of mild peri-implantitis across several clinical centers. MATERIALS AND METHODS: In this 6-month multicenter prospective consecutive case series performed in six different periodontal specialist clinics, 63 implants in 63 patients were finally included. The subjects had mild peri-implantitis defined as radiographic bone loss of 1-2 mm, pocket probing depth (PPD) ≥4 mm and a positive bleeding on probing (mBoP) score. The patients were clinically examined at baseline and after 2, 4, 12 and 24 weeks, and radiographs were taken at baseline and at 3 and 6 months. Treatment of the implants with the chitosan brush seated in an oscillating dental drill piece was performed at baseline and at 3 months. Reductions in the clinical parameters (PPD and mBoP) were compared between baseline and the later examination time points. RESULTS: Significant reductions in both PPD and mBoP were observed at all time points compared with the baseline clinical measurements (p < 0.001). The mean PPD and mBoP at baseline were 5.15 mm (4.97; 5.32) and 1.86 (1.78; 1.93), respectively, whereas the mean PPD and mBoP at 6 months were 4.0 mm (3.91; 4.19) and 0.64 (0.54; 0.75), respectively. Stable reductions in PPD and mBoP were evident up to 6 months after the initial treatment and 3 months after the second treatment. All 63 implants were reported to have stable radiographic levels of osseous support. CONCLUSIONS: This case series demonstrated that an oscillating chitosan brush is safe to use and seems to have merits in the non-surgical treatment of dental implants with mild peri-implantitis. To measure the effectiveness of the method, a multicenter randomized clinical trial needs to be undertaken.

A 67-year-old woman was hospitalized with an acute pneumonia of the left lower lobe. Legionella pneumophila serogroup 10 was cultured from two sputum specimens taken on days 18 and 20 and was also detected by direct immunofluorescence assay by using a commercially available species-specific monoclonal antibody as well as serogroup 10-specific monoclonal antibodies. Antigenuria was detected in enzyme-linked immunosorbent assays by using serogroup 10-specific polyclonal and monoclonal antibodies. In the indirect immunofluorescence test rising antibody titers against serogroups 1, 4, 5, 8, 9, 10, 14, and 15 were found in serum, with the highest titers found against serogroups 8, 9, and 10. L. pneumophila serogroups 10 and 6 and a strain that reacted with serogroup 4 and 14 antisera were cultured from both central and peripheral hot water systems of the hospital. Macrorestriction analyses of the genomic DNAs by pulsed-field gel electrophoresis showed that the isolate from the patient was identical to the serogroup 10 strains from the hospital hot water system. In contrast, the genomic DNAs of 16 unrelated L. pneumophila serogroup 10 strains showed 12 different restriction patterns. Monoclonal antibody subtyping revealed only minor differences in L. pneumophila serogroup 10 strains isolated from different sources. In conclusion, macrorestriction analysis is a valuable tool for studying the molecular epidemiology of L. pneumophila serogroup 10.

In the period from 2-10 August 1991 an outbreak caused by S. paratyphi B occurred in five rural areas of the district of Leipzig. Eleven patients and one excreter were involved, and mild forms of disease were observed in most cases. In three of the patients a mixed infection with S. litchfield was diagnosed. Moreover at the same time 21 cases of enteritis caused by S. litchfield and three excreters associated with this serovar were registered in these five rural areas. Both infections with S. paratyphi B and S. litchfield occurred 1-3 days after consumption of smoked halibut. The fish smoked in a smokehouse in the Grimma rural area was delivered to the shops every day. The inspection of the smokehouse and the dispatch department provided no signs of contaminations. In the smoked fish samples investigated subsequently, Salmonella were no longer detectable. The results of typing confirm the identity of all S. paratyphi B strains isolated. The possibilities of contamination of the smoked halibut are discussed. This study emphasises the possible transmission of salmonella by way of the food fish. On that occasion also a non-frequent serovar such as S. paratyphi B can be isolated and a light course of disease as e.g. febrile gastroenteritis can be observed and may attain epidemiological significance.
